Abstract

This research presents “FiberLytics†, a web-based textile costing modeling tool that changes the way textiles are taught by turning static cost exercises into dynamic, real-time simulations. The solution incorporates Google Spreadsheets to facilitate material and process simulations in the fiber, yarn, and fabric categories. The technology enhances digital literacy, encourages hands-on learning, and equips individuals for careers through interactive decision-making. It also has the potential to be commercialized by schools and the textile industry, since it offers a scalable, cloud-based solution for training, process improvement, and long-term innovation. The interactive platform lets you study from anywhere, work on projects with other people, and customize it for use in the textile sector. Its versatility makes it a game-changing tool for improving processes and teaching textiles.
